The Red Lobster Garlic Butter Lobster Tail contains between 260 – 400 calories, depending on the size. The medium portion has 330 calories, while the small is estimated at 260 calories, and the large at 400 calories. It has 24 g of fat, including 15 g of saturated fat and 0 g of trans fat. This dish also contains 14 g of protein, 1 g of carbohydrates, and 0 g of sugars. Additionally, it has 195 mg of cholesterol and 650 mg of sodium, making it a rich and flavorful seafood choice.
